Thread regarding Cisco Systems Inc. layoffs

The layoffs are ONLY about hitting a number!

The layoffs are ONLY about hitting a number and nothing more - not this realignment of resources BS. I was hit in late 2014 as part of an 8% company wide LR, I was a top ranked Sr Manager. Prior to that I laid off staff every year to hit the number of the day.

In some cases I laid off recently hired 4.0 GPA new hires. I am a different person since leaving that dog eat dog and highly demographically skewed company. Internally it was often like the game of survivor / hunger games. There were always people in SJ headquarters trying to take me and my team out or put us in a bad light so they could take over our work.

Many Directors and VP's lied to my face, often. I still talk to some former coworkers who are still there and say it is even worse than when i was there. I do not envy them one bit. My kids live in the bay area and my daughter once talked about applying for a job at Cisco. I strongly recommended against it.
